The Original Garden Fountain Artists

The Original Garden Fountain Artists Multi-talented individuals, fountain artists from the 16th to the late 18th century typically functioned as architects, sculptors, artists, engineers and highly educated scholars all in one person. Exemplifying the Renaissance skilled artist as a creative legend, Leonardo da Vinci worked as an innovator and scientific guru. The forces of nature guided him to investigate the qualities and movement of water, and due to his fascination, he methodically recorded his ideas in his now famed notebooks. Early Italian fountain engineers changed private villa settings into ingenious water exhibits full of symbolic meaning and natural beauty by coupling imagination with hydraulic and horticultural talent. The humanist Pirro Ligorio provided the vision behind the wonders in Tivoli and was celebrated for his virtuosity in archeology, architecture and garden concepts. For the many mansions near Florence, other fountain builders were well versed in humanist subjects as well as classical technical texts, masterminding the phenomenal water marbles, water attributes and water antics.

The One Cleaning Solution to NEVER Use On Your Outdoor Wall Fountains

The One Cleaning Solution to NEVER Use On Your Outdoor Wall FountainsOne Cleaning Solution NEVER Use Outdoor Wall Fountains 0218745888194.jpg To ensure that water fountains last a long time, it is vital to practice regular maintenance. A common issue with fountains is that they tend to collect dirt and debris, so it is essential that you keep it free from this. Also, algae tends to build up wherever natural light meets water. To avoid this, take vinegar, hydrogen peroxide, or sea salt and add straight into the water. There are those who like to use bleach, but that is harmful to any animals that might drink or bathe in the water - so should therefore be avoided.

Experts recommend that the typical garden fountain undergoes a thorough scouring every three-four months. The first step is to empty out all the water. When you have done this, wash inside the water reservoir with a mild detergent. Feel free to use a toothbrush if necessary for any smaller crevasses. Be sure to completely rinse the inside of the fountain to make sure all the soap is gone.

Make sure you get rid of any calcium or plankton by taking the pump apart and washing the inside thoroughly. Soaking it in vinegar for a while will make it easier to clean. Mineral or rain water, versus tap water, is ideal in order to prevent any build-up of chemicals inside the pump.

And finally, make sure the water level is continuously full in order to keep your fountain working optimally. Low water levels can damage the pump - and you do not want that!

Free Water Fountains Around Berkley, Ca

Free Water Fountains Around Berkley, Ca The first implementation of a sugary drinks tax in the USA came in February 2014, when it was passed by the city of Berkley, California. By making soda more costly, it’s hoped that people will make better choices for what their children drink, like water as an example. The aim of the research was to evaluate the state of community drinking water fountains and figure out if there is a distinction in access to fresh, operating drinking fountains based on racial or economic components.Free  Water Fountains Around Berkley, Ca 55505028.jpg Information on the city’s drinking water fountains were developed using a GPS created exclusively for the research. The US Census Community Study database was chosen to accumulate information related to race and economic status in these locations. By cross-referencing the water fountain locations with the demographic information, they were able to establish whether access to working fountains was class reliant. The research was able to pinpoint the demographics of areas with water fountains, also observing whether the shape of the fountains was greater or inferior in lower class neighborhoods. Many of the water fountains were dirty or clogged, in spite of the fact that the majority of fountains worked.

The Distribution of Outdoor Garden Fountain Industrial Knowledge in Europe

The Distribution of Outdoor Garden Fountain Industrial Knowledge in Europe Instrumental to the development of scientific technology were the printed papers and illustrated publications of the day. They were also the principal means of transferring useful hydraulic facts and water fountain design ideas throughout Europe. An unnamed French water feature engineer came to be an internationally celebrated hydraulic pioneer in the late 1500's. With Royal mandates in Brussels, London and Germany, he started his work in Italy, developing experience in garden design and grottoes with built-in and imaginative water hydraulics. In France, near the closure of his life, he wrote “The Principle of Moving Forces”, a book which became the primary text on hydraulic mechanics and engineering. Describing the latest hydraulic systems, the publication also updated critical hydraulic discoveries of classical antiquity.Distribution Outdoor Garden Fountain Industrial Knowledge Europe 46289799544332.jpg The water screw, a technical means to move water, and invented by Archimedes, was featured in the book. A pair of undetectable containers heated up by sunlight in a space next to the ornamental fountain were shown in an illustration. The hot liquid expands and then rises and shuts the water lines consequently triggering the fountain. The publication furthermore includes garden ponds, water wheels, water feature designs.

The Beauty of Simple Garden Decor: The Wall Water Fountain

The Beauty of Simple Garden Decor: The Wall Water Fountain Nowadays you can just put your garden water fountain close to a wall since they no longer need to be hooked to a pond. Excavating, installing and maintaining a nearby pond are no longer necessary.Beauty Simple Garden Decor: Wall Water Fountain 55505028.jpg Due to its self-contained nature, this fountain no longer requires plumbing work. Regularly adding water is the only requirement. Remove the water from the basin and place clean water in its place when you see that the spot is grimy.

Stone and metal are most prevalent elements employed to construct garden wall fountains even though they can be made of other materials as well. The style you are looking for dictates which material is best suited to meet your wishes. The best styles for your garden wall fountain are those which are handmade, easy to put up and not too heavy to hang. Owning a fountain which demands little maintenance is important as well. The re-circulating pump and hanging hardware are normally the only parts which need additional care in most installations, although there may be some cases in which the setup is a bit more complex. Little exertion is needed to liven up your garden with these sorts of fountains.
